Yak-Zies, a great place for hot wings and beer, is the perfect location to meet up with friends and watch the game. Serving up over 20,000 wings per week they do not disappoint. The wings, which are meaty and greasy and anything you could want in a good piece of sauced chicken, are even better when paired with one of the great sauces: Mild, Medium, Hot, Oh My Gosh! and the newest flavor, Tang-Z-Q. And don't forget to drop by on Mondays from 7-10pm when wings are 25% off! Hours of Operation: Mon-Fri 11am-4am; Sat 11am-5am; Sun 11am-4am

Feeling lucky? Then try the suicide wings and hope for the best. These awesome Buffalo wings reside in the northern suburbs but are worth the trek. Buffalo Joe's, the original, is located in Evanston, just outside of the city, but this little gem is serious about its wings. Every one is cooked to order to insure crispness and eaten quickly by the frequenting Northwestern fans. If you’re not ready for the hotness, it’s ok, you can share the mild wings with your mommy. Hours of Operation: Mon-Sun 11am-12am.

The reason BW3s is such a mainstay is in the sauce, literally! While BW3, also known as, Buffalo Wild Wings is a chain, it holds up nicely to the independent wing joints around the city of Chicago. With 12 creative sauces, there’s a flavor for every taste bud –mild and teriyaki to Caribbean jerk and finally to the hottest of the hot, Blazin! Winner of Chicago Wing Fest, Best Hot Wings 2007 & 2008 is Crossroads! For the best and spiciest hot wings in all of Chicagoland, you’ll have to travel out to Wood Dale! We can hear the city folks screeching, but if you are truly a wing aficionado then the journey is worth it. The crisp, meaty wings are tossed in the special, secret Crossroad hot sauce and served up with a stalk of celery to cut the heat. Everything you could ever want in a wing is right here; spice, taste, meat and a variety of flavors! Buffalo wings come in your choice of Mild, Hot, Wow, Garlic, BBQ, Honey Mustard, Teriyaki, Ranch, Sweet & Sour, Jerk, Cajun, and even Hot Garlic and a dozen is only $8.75! Hours of Operation: Mon-Thurs 11:30am-9pm; Fri-Sat 11:30-10:30pm; Sun 11:30am-9pm

This high-traffic hotspot is the perfect place to get your fill of some great Chicagoland Buffalo "tweeties". Voted "Best Wings," by the Chicago Tribune in 2006, this lively and comfortable neighborhood bar serves 'em up in Hot, BBQ or Teriyaki. If just tasting, get a basket of ten, but if you’re super hungry and maybe in the mood to throw your friend a bone, go big for the basket of 30. These tasty wings are perfect on any night, but drop by on either Sunday or Thursday for 25-cent tweetie night! Paired with great domestic beer specials, you’ll be able to eat your bodyweight in tweeties! Hours of Operation: Mon-Fri 5pm-2am; Sat 11am-3am; Sun 11am-2am
